Daily high temperatures in St. Louis for the last week were as follows: 92,92,95,95,97,90,93(yesterday).
a) The high temperature for today using a 3-day moving average = degrees (round your response to one decimal place).
b) The high temperature for today using a 2-day moving average =91.5 degrees (round your response to one decimal place).
c) The mean absolute deviation based on a 2-day moving average =9 degrees (round your response to one decimal place).
d) The mean squared error for the 2-day moving average =8.4 degrees ?2(round your response to one decimal place).
e) The mean absolute percent error (MAPE) for the 2-day moving average =2.7%(round your response to one decimal place).
